Update of /cvsroot/firebird/interbase/builds/original
In directory usw-pr-cvs1:/tmp/cvs-serv23713
Modified Files:
prefix.darwin
Log Message:
Fixed improper use of LINK_OPTS build macro. Also included are preliminary
changes to get SS to compile in Darwin.
Index: prefix.darwin
===================================================================
RCS file: /cvsroot/firebird/interbase/builds/original/prefix.darwin,v
retrieving revision 1.3
retrieving revision 1.4
diff -U3 -r1.3 -r1.4
--- prefix.darwin 2001/05/24 04:11:11 1.3
+++ prefix.darwin 2001/05/28 16:50:40 1.4
@@ -40,6 +40,7 @@
PHASE2_SHLIB_PATH= unset INTERBASE; export DYLD_FRAMEWORK_PATH=source/interbase;
POST_BUILD_TARGET= darwin_framework
+SS_POST_BUILD_TARGET= ss_darwin_framework
DEBUG_OBJECTS= $($(VERSION)_DEBUG_OBJECTS)
SHRLIB_DIR= $($(VERSION)_SHRLIB_DIR)
@@ -76,13 +77,16 @@
GDS_PYXIS= gds_pyxis.a
GDSLIB_BACKEND= source/interbase/lib/gds_b.a
GDSLIB_LINK= -Lsource/jrd -lgds_b
-LINK_OPTS= -Fsource/interbase -framework Firebird
+#LINK_OPTS= -Fsource/interbase -framework Firebird
+#SS_LINK_OPTS= -Fsource/interbase
GPRE_BOOT_LINK_OPTS=
+PLATFORM_INSTALLER= darwin_installer
+SUPER_PLATFORM_INSTALLER= super_darwin_installer
GDSSHR_DEST= source/interbase/lib/gds.dylib
GDSSHR= gds.dylib
-LINUX_GDSSHR= $(GDSSHR)
-GDSSHR_LINK= $(SHRLIB_DIR)
+#LINUX_GDSSHR= $(GDSSHR)
+GDSSHR_LINK= -Fsource/interbase -framework Firebird
#GDSSHR_LINK= $(SHRLIB_DIR) -lgds_pyxis
#PIPE_GDSSHR= source/interbase/lib/gds.so.0
#PIPE_GDSSHR_LINK= $(SHRLIB_DIR) -lgds_pyxis
@@ -133,9 +137,9 @@
THREAD_LIB= -lpthread
SUN_FUNCSHR= $(FUNCSHR)
DARWIN_SUPER_GDSSHR= source/interbase/lib/gds.dylib.1
-SUPER_CLIENT_GDSSHR= $(LX_SUPER_GDSSHR)
+SUPER_CLIENT_GDSSHR= $(DARWIN_SUPER_GDSSHR)
SUPER_BACKEND= source/jrd/gds_ss.a
-SUPER_LINK= -Lsource/jrd -lgds_ss -lpthread
+SUPER_LINK= -Lsource/jrd -lgds_ss -framework System -framework Foundation
SUPER_SERVER=
UTILITIES=
WAL_P_OBJS= wal_p_objects
|